MHGA Chapter 270 — Epilogue
The chaos in Night City persisted for quite some time.
Arasaka Tower had been completely destroyed, and even Saburo Arasaka had died in the attack… just like when Johnny Silverhand and his crew once blew up Arasaka Tower and killed Saburo's eldest son.
On that same day, every single person in Night City had their cyberware forcibly rejected by newly regenerated flesh, whether they wanted it or not.
Many believed it to be a divine miracle—some even began spreading the news online… though such posts swiftly vanished from the net.
Inside Arasaka, after a brief power struggle, Raizen Arasaka gained control over the majority of the corporation's authority.
With Saburo Arasaka gone, the company did indeed experience some unrest—but that was quickly quelled by Raizen.
Other megacorps had originally tried to take advantage of Arasaka's instability. However, during the turmoil, many of their facilities and factories were raided by mercenaries and suffered severe losses themselves, unable to move against Arasaka.
As it turned out… those factory raids had been orchestrated by Rogue. She'd placed the right bet during the chaos, made a hefty profit, and even earned herself a personal favor from Raizen Arasaka.
Now freed from Saburo's suppressive grip and Hanako's entanglements, Raizen had essentially unshackled his potential—and swiftly consolidated near-complete control of Arasaka. The remaining factions that had opposed him were left with virtually no power to resist.
"Give me a bit more time—and I'll make Arasaka the greatest support for both me and David!" Raizen declared, his eyes burning with youthful fire and vigor far beyond his years.
Arasaka Tower was undergoing reconstruction, and in the blueprints, Raizen had reserved a large office space—specially placed high in the tower—as a gift for David.
In a way… David had become the man standing atop Arasaka Tower, albeit by different means.
As for the Hunters, they recovered all the Kirin materials and stored them in the Gathering Hub's communal warehouse as shared property.
Kairo Retsu began planning: if the Kirin materials weren't enough to make full Master Rank gear, perhaps they could instead forge a few sets of High Rank armor. That way, Hunters could start adapting to higher-grade gear.
And so, the Hunter Guild gradually disappeared from the streets of Night City.
At Afterlife, Rogue sat at the bar, staring complexly at the man across from her sipping milk.
These Hunters had stirred up Night City on an unprecedented scale—even killing Saburo Arasaka—and yet here they were, sitting before her without a care, openly declaring that they were here to say farewell to the city.
"David said he'd send fresh milk regularly," Kairo Retsu grinned at Rogue. "So… now the Hunters' drinks are qualified to stay on the Afterlife drink menu, right?"
"I'm thinking of giving you psychos your own menu," Rogue muttered, her expression conflicted. "You guys… you're not from this world, are you? Aliens? Or something else entirely? Goddammit… I never thought, at my age, I'd be having sci-fi thoughts like this. But there's no other way to explain what's happened."
"Bingo. We're from another world. And now it's time to head back," Kairo said casually. "Thanks for the collaboration—it's been a blast."
"You're insane… Are you guys some kind of living saints? Do you know Jesus or something?" Rogue muttered, thinking back to everything that had happened in Night City. "Why did you even do all this?"
"To make things better for someone," Kairo replied as he dug into his pack and pulled out a data chip, sliding it across to Rogue. "A little gift for you."
"A chip? What's on it?" Rogue asked, curious, and reached to slot it into her neural port—only for Kairo to stop her.
"It's a contact link—don't insert it directly. The program lets you reach a certain old-timer who's still pretty young at heart."
Kairo crossed his arms. "Johnny Silverhand. You remember how Arasaka kidnapped Alt and made her build that thing, right? Well, Johnny's engram—extracted by Soulkiller—was stored in Mikoshi's lab. Before Mikoshi exploded, Joseph used Spirit Imprinting to write Johnny's engram onto that chip. He's now awakened inside a newly built server."
"Huh?" Rogue blinked in shock. Kairo gave her the rundown:
Johnny Silverhand's consciousness had been extracted by Soulkiller and imprisoned in Mikoshi. Joseph used Spirit Imprinting just before the Mikoshi data explosion to transfer Johnny's engram into a chip, which was then uploaded to a fresh server.
"You wanna know what Johnny wanted to do after waking up? He thought we were Arasaka dogs and tried to kill us," Kairo laughed. "Took a lot of convincing to talk him down. It was hilarious."
"Ha… the thought of that bastard waking up to find himself trapped in a server box—honestly, it's fitting karma." Rogue grinned in spite of herself. "Alright. I'll contact him."
"Well, that's that. I should be heading out too," Kairo said, downing the last of his milk before rising from his seat.
Rogue called out to stop him. After a brief hesitation, she asked, "So… what do you think Night City's future will be?"
"Don't ask me. It's not my city—or my world," Kairo shrugged. "You should ask David… ask someone young, who still has infinite potential."
"All we did was strike the first match in this rotting city—to clear the damp, to dry the kindling that couldn't catch fire."
"As for how to keep the fire burning brighter… that's no longer our job."
Rogue nodded. "Alright. I get it."
"Looks like I need to change the way I live too…"
